What mobile self storage means for Enfieldwash customers
Mobile self storage is designed to reduce the hassle of moving items to a remote facility yourself. Instead of hiring transport, loading everything, and driving back and forth, a storage unit or container is delivered to your property or a suitable loading location. You then pack it at your own pace, and once you are finished, it is collected for storage or kept on site for as long as needed, depending on the arrangement.
For local customers, this can be especially helpful when access is a challenge. Some Enfieldwash homes have limited off-street parking, narrow entrance points, or shared access with neighbours. Others are in terraces, converted houses, flats, or mixed-use areas where manoeuvring a vehicle can be awkward. Mobile self storage in Enfieldwash helps you avoid many of those problems because the storage comes to you rather than the other way around.
It is also useful if you want a more controlled packing process. You can organise rooms carefully, label boxes, separate fragile items, and pack gradually instead of rushing everything into a van on one moving day. For many households, that makes the entire process less stressful and easier to manage.

How the service works
The process is usually simple. First, you request a quote and explain what you need to store, how much space you think you require, and whether you want the storage unit delivered to your address or another suitable location. From there, the team can help you choose the right size and explain any practical considerations for access.
Next, the container is delivered. On delivery day, you can load it yourself, often with the flexibility to pack in an orderly way rather than under pressure. If you need time, you can take time. If you want to arrange packing over more than one session, that may also be possible depending on the service arrangement.
Once the unit is loaded, it is collected and taken to storage, or retained as arranged if the service includes on-site use. When you need your items back, they can be returned to you. This makes the service especially appealing for people who want the security of storage without the inconvenience of travelling to a storage site every time they need access.

Preparing your items for storage
Good preparation makes storage easier and helps protect your belongings. Whether you are storing a few boxes or a full household load, it is worth taking time to pack methodically. A little organisation at the start can save a lot of trouble later when you need to find something or unpack in a hurry.
Try to sort belongings by room or category and label boxes clearly. Heavier items should be packed into smaller boxes if possible, while lighter items can go into larger ones. Fragile objects should be wrapped properly and marked so that they can be handled with care.
For furniture, consider dismantling items where appropriate and keeping screws or fittings together in labelled bags. Sofas, chairs, tables, and wardrobes often store more efficiently when prepared in a tidy way. If you are storing for more than a short time, using protective covers can help keep dust off fabric or polished surfaces.
Preparation checklist
- Sort items before packing
- Label every box clearly
- Use sturdy boxes and packing materials
- Wrap fragile items individually
- Disassemble bulky furniture where practical
- Keep important documents and valuables separate if they need special handling
- Leave a pathway if you need to load the unit in stages
Tip: Keep an inventory of what goes into storage. Even a simple list on paper or your phone can help when you later need to check what is stored and where specific items were packed.
Pricing factors and what affects the quote
Many customers want to know what determines the cost of mobile storage. While exact prices vary, several factors usually influence the quote. These include the size of the unit, the length of time you need storage, delivery and collection logistics, and any specific access requirements.
If the loading area is easy to reach, planning may be more straightforward. If access is tight, parking is limited, or the unit needs to be placed carefully, that may affect the arrangement. Similarly, larger quantities of furniture or business stock may require a bigger container or a different storage plan.
Duration also matters. Short-term storage for a few weeks may be priced differently from a longer arrangement. Some customers only need extra space during a move or building project, while others want ongoing storage for stock or household overflow. The best approach is to request a quote based on your actual needs rather than estimating too broadly.
